Camera Settings
Use a low aperture (f/2.8 to f/4) to create a shallow depth of field. This isolates each layer, allowing for focused detail against a blurred background. Employ a higher ISO if shooting in lower light to avoid grain, but balance it with shutter speed to avoid motion blur.
Lighting Setup
Natural light can enhance textures and details. If indoors, consider diffused artificial lights to mimic sunlight. Position your light source at an angle to cast shadows that define each layer’s contours, adding to the three-dimensional feel.
Equipment Considerations
For best results, a macro lens works wonders for capturing intricate details. A tripod stabilizes your setup for longer exposure times, especially important in low-light conditions.
